About Concordia University Wisconsin at Our Savior Lutheran Church

Concordia University Wisconsin at Our Savior Lutheran Church is an extension instructional site of Concordia University Wisconsin, located in Indianapolis, Indiana. Concordia University Wisconsin is a private nonprofit institution affiliated with the Lutheran Church–Missouri Synod, offering programs across a range of undergraduate and graduate disciplines. Specific enrollment, completion rate, and retention rate data for this site are not individually reported in available IPEDS records.

Extension sites of Concordia University Wisconsin typically support programs in education, business, and ministry, often at the undergraduate and graduate levels. Specific program offerings at the Indianapolis location are not individually detailed in IPEDS data.

Indianapolis, Indiana's state capital and largest city, provides a broad professional and faith-community context for this type of instructional arrangement. Delivering coursework within a local church setting supports access for working adults and ministry-connected learners in the Indianapolis metropolitan area.

About Indiana Trade Education

Indiana has 1,556 trade schools and 476 vocational programs, with 1,386 apprenticeship sponsors statewide. The state's high apprenticeship sponsor count relative to its program count indicates a strong emphasis on on-the-job training pathways alongside classroom-based instruction. Indianapolis leads with 220 schools, followed by Fort Wayne with 84, Evansville with 44, Lafayette with 41, and Terre Haute with 35.
